    Due Anyday

    i have never changed environments on a female due to lay. (30 days after whoopie) if you have a 1 gallon potted ficus or umbrella tree in her everyday habitat then she will dig a nest usually near the base of the tree. adding a one gallon pot of soil into the cage has worked in the past also...

    My first baby veileds hatched. YEAH!!!!

    veiled hatchlings first day or two don't be surprised if they don't eat. 3rd day they catch up in a big way. how long did they incubate? i have 43 that hatched 5 days ago and they set for ten months so they have no problem with pin head crickets. the longer they incubate the larger they are...
